Budgeting for Your Shower Remodel



How do you figure out a budget for your shower renovate? Start by analyzing your financial scenario and decide just how much you can easily invest.

Break down costs right into classifications like materials, labor, and unanticipated expenditures. Study the typical costs for the sort of shower you desire; this'll give you a sensible baseline.

Do not fail to remember to consider prospective upgrades, like better fixtures or added storage space. It's a good idea to reserve a minimum of 10-15% of your budget for shocks that may turn up during the remodel.

Once you've obtained a clear image, prioritize your must-haves versus nice-to-haves. In this manner, you can adjust your spending plan if needed while keeping your objectives visible without overspending.

Pipes and Room Demands



Prior to diving right into your shower remodel, it's essential to examine your pipes and room needs to guarantee a smooth setup.

Beginning by examining the existing pipes setup. You'll need to know where the water system lines and drain are located and whether they can sustain your brand-new shower style. If you're thinking about moving components, you may need professional aid to avoid expensive blunders.



Next off, measure the room. Guarantee your brand-new shower fits easily within your restroom layout without overcrowding.

Think about clearance, specifically if you're going with a taller shower or additional features like racks.

Lastly, think of ease of access for cleansing and maintenance.
